Best Domain Name Tips for Branding & SEO
1. Keep It Short and Simple
Short domain names are easier to type, remember, and share. Aim for 2-3 words max. Avoid unnecessary fillers or complex combinations.
✅ Good:
GreenFreshFoods.com
❌ Bad:TheBestOrganicAndNaturalFoodDeliveryService.com
2. Use Keywords Wisely
Including a relevant keyword can give your site a small SEO edge. For example, a domain like TechGearStore.com
tells both users and search engines what your site is about.
Avoid keyword stuffing, and only use a keyword if it fits naturally with your brand.
3. Choose the Right Extension
The .com
extension is the most popular and credible. If it’s taken, other solid alternatives include:
-
.co
for startups -
.net
for tech sites -
.org
for nonprofits
Avoid uncommon TLDs unless you’re building a creative or niche brand.

Branding Considerations
4. Make It Brandable
A brandable domain name is unique, catchy, and easy to say aloud. Think about names like Google, Airbnb, or Spotify—they’re simple, distinct, and stick in your mind.

5. Avoid Numbers and Hyphens
Numbers and hyphens confuse people and are easy to forget or mistype. For instance:
❌
best-cakes4u.com
✅BestCakesOnline.com
6. Check for Trademarks and Social Media
Before you register, check for trademarks using USPTO.gov and ensure social media handles are available. Consistency across platforms boosts brand recognition.
Technical and Practical Tips
7. Think Long-Term
Your domain should grow with your brand. Avoid trendy slang or seasonal keywords that may not be relevant in the future.
8. Make It Easy to Spell
Test your domain by telling someone verbally. If they can’t spell it easily, you may want to simplify it.
9. Act Fast
Good domain names go quickly. Once you find a name you like, register it before someone else does.
